Private Reserve 2.0 Waxed Canvas Blade Putter
The history of waxed cotton dates back to Scottish mills, which wove sails for the British clipper fleet. The Private Reserve tartan was originally used for primarily camouflage, thus leading to the use of more subdued colors, predominantly blues greens and reds.
This particular Private Reserve 2.0 uses an emulsified wax finish and is lightweight and weather-repellent. Similar to our leather items, the waxed canvas will patina over time, making it a completely unique item.
Comes standard with brown fleece lining for increased protection.
